Interpolation Method
Under real-time sampling, the oscilloscope acquires the discrete sample values
of the waveform being displayed. In general, a waveform of dots display type is
very difficult to observe. In order to increase the visibility of the signal, the digital
oscilloscope usually uses the interpolation method to display a waveform.
The interpolation method is a processing method to connect all the sampling
points, and using some points to calculate the whole appearance of the
waveform. For real-time sampling interpolation method is used, even if the
oscilloscope in a single captures only a small number of sampling points. The
oscilloscope can use the interpolation method to fill out the gaps between points
and reconstruct an accurate waveform.
Press the
Acquire button on the front panel to enter the ACQUIRE Function menu;
then press the Interpolation softkey to select Sinx/x or X.
X: In the adjacent sample points are directly connected on a straight line.
This method is only confined to rebuild on the edge of signals, such as a
square wave.
Sinx/x: Connecting the sampling points with curves has stronger versatility.
Sinx interpolation method uses mathematical processing to calculate results
in the actual sample interval. This method bending signal waveform, and
make it produce a more realistic regular shape than pure square wave and
pulse. When the sampling frequency is 3 to 5 times the bandwidth frequency
of the system. Recommended Sinx/s interpolation method.
